Delegations from Denmark and Germany will come together with business and community leaders and interested citizens in the Charleston region for a day long forum on sustainable ways to community prosperity.


Come hear the story of Denmark and its pledge to make the country fossil fuel free by 2050. Learn about the municipality of Thisted that is almost fossil fuel free now; the island of Samsø that achieved energy self-sufficiency in a decade’s time; and the island of Bornholm that is a new green laboratory focused on electric cars, solar deployment, energy efficient construction and the development of an intelligent electricity system.


Learn about Germany, a leader in energy efficiency and renewable energies. Meet representatives of the city of Munich, the municipality of Saerbeck and the former US-base Scharnhauser Park and learn how 118 German cities and regions are going to have 100% renewable energy supply in the near future.


Join Mayor Joe Riley as he discusses Charleston’s many green projects. South Carolina efforts such as Clemson University Restoration Center wind-turbine drive-train testing facility, the City of Charleston and Trident Technical College’s programs will also be highlighted and demonstrate the role played in building a renewable energy infrastructure.
